    Abstract: A task allocation method and apparatus are provided. The method includes: receiving orders of merchandises stored on shelves; determining a merchandise picking time of each merchandise of the received orders; determining an order picking time for each received order according to the merchandise picking time of each merchandise; determining an order set according to the order picking time for each received order, and selecting orders from the order set as target orders; locating shelves on which merchandises in the target orders are stored; obtaining merchandise status of the merchandises in the target orders, and determining a target shelf according to the merchandise status; allocating, a picking task of the merchandises to the target shelf; determining a picking workstation corresponding to the target shelf; instructing the target shelf to move to the picking workstation to execute the picking task, and to leave the picking workstation after the picking task is completed.

    Abstract: A cabinet for goods storage and access is provided, including: at least one fixed shelf configured to store goods; a moving member located on a side of the fixed shelf; a controller configured to control the moving member to move along the side of the fixed shelf to place goods in the fixed shelf or extract goods from the fixed shelf; a cabinet body surrounding the fixed shelf and the moving member, wherein a first slot is disposed on the cabinet body and adjacent to a moving track of the moving member, wherein the controller is configured to control the first slot to be opened or closed; and a volume recognizer disposed adjacent to the first slot to recognize a volume of goods entering the first slot.

    Abstract: A control channel allocation method for a flying device comprises: allocating a task to a flying device, wherein the task comprises flight information for the flying device; determining a flight time of the flying device flying from a departure station to an arrival station according to the flight information; searching for one or more control channels at the departure station and the arrival station that are idle during the flight time based on one or more control channel occupation tables as one or more target control channels, wherein the one or more control channel occupation tables store idle states of a plurality of control channels at the departure station and the arrival station during a plurality of periods of time; and allocating the one or more target control channels for controlling the flying device to fly from the departure station to the arrival station.

One of the method includes: acquiring distance data between a current position and a target position of transportation equipment; and controlling operations of the transportation equipment and a lifting device of the transportation equipment according to the distance data, comprising: determining, based on a current elevation of the lifting device, a target elevation of the lifting device, and the distance data, an elevating speed of the lifting device and a travel speed of the transportation equipment; and controlling the lifting device to elevate or lower at the elevating speed from the current elevation to the target elevation, and controlling the transportation equipment to travel at the travel speed.

    Abstract: The present disclosure provides an item picking method, so that an item stored in a warehouse can be picked and placed in a picking vehicle. Specifically, the warehouse may be divided into one or more picking areas. A picking management device may divide a picking task for items into different picking sub-tasks according to picking areas in which the items are located. One picking vehicle corresponds to several picking sub-tasks. The picking management device allocates an automated guided vehicle (AGV) for a picking sub-task, causing the AGV to move the picking vehicle to a picking area corresponding to the picking sub-task. The picking management device may send task information of the picking sub-task to a picking device corresponding to the picking area. The picking device executes the picking sub-task according to the task information, so as to pick an item and place the item in the picking vehicle, thereby implementing the automation of an item picking process.

    Abstract: A method for warehouse storage space planning comprises: obtaining warehouse goods change information of a predetermined time period and current storage space utilization information of a warehouse, wherein the predetermined time period is a future time period; extracting goods identifier and a quantity of goods to be stored within the predetermined time period from the warehouse goods change information of the predetermined time period; determining a storage attribute parameter of the goods to be stored within the predetermined time period based on the goods identifier of the goods to be stored within the predetermined time period; and determining a preset storage space in the warehouse for the goods to be stored within the predetermined time period based on the storage attribute parameter of the goods to be stored within the predetermined time period, the quantity of the to-be-stored goods, and the current storage space utilization information of the warehouse.

    Abstract: A method for charging an aerial vehicle is implementable by an aerial vehicle and may comprise: obtaining a relative location of the aerial vehicle to a landing deck, and landing to the landing deck according to the relative location; sending an instruction signal to a charging apparatus located on the landing deck, to cause the charging apparatus to detect a movement route from the charging apparatus to the aerial vehicle; and docking to the charging apparatus via a charging end of the aerial vehicle.
